Ducati Promotes Alex Marquez to Factory-Spec Bike for 2026, Expands Latest-Spec Allocation to Four Riders

The upgrade reflects Ducati’s plan to retain a mixed-spec fleet in 2026 under MotoGP’s engine freeze.

  • Alex Marquez will ride a factory-spec Ducati with Gresini in 2026 as recognition for his standout 2025 season.
  • Ducati confirms four riders on its latest machinery next year: Marc Marquez and Francesco Bagnaia at the factory team, plus Alex Marquez at Gresini and Fabio di Giannantonio at VR46.
  • VR46 keeps its factory-supported status, ensuring di Giannantonio continues on a latest-spec bike rather than stepping back.
  • Ducati will not standardise all six bikes in 2026, opting to mix latest- and previous-year specs due to production limits, contractual factors and rules that freeze engine development and require identical engines within the factory team.
  • Fermin Aldeguer will remain on satellite-spec equipment next season, and Ducati is in talks with Gresini about formalising an elevated partnership through 2026.
